Shift cable adjustment.

Typically done when cable is replaced or when someone adjusted it without understanding what they did and messed it up.



Trim outdrive up 2 inches from all the way down.
Take keys out of ignition!!!!!!!!!!!
Have a second person stand at the prop.
You, remove the short shift cable from the shift bracket. The one that goes to the outdrive.
After the cable has been removed, push the plastic cable end all the way in and hold in place while prop is being spun C’Clockwise..
Have second person rotate prop counter clock wise until the prop is fully engaged and wont turn anymore. Maintain light effort on shift cable plastic end pushing it to keep forward engaged.

Measure the distance from the center of the brass trunion to the center of the round mounting hole in the plastic end. Adjust trunion to make that distance 6 inches. no more no less!

In cases where the shift cable is very old but still works well with little resistance you can adjust this dimension to 5 15/16”. NO MORE.

Put shift control handle in forward FULL throttle position.
Remove the control shift cable from shift bracket at this time.

Install short shift cable back onto bracket at this time.

Take the shift control cable and adjust the trunion so it fits perfectly back into the shift bracket.
Before completely installing it turn the brass trunion 4 complete turns away from the plastic end and reinstall into shift bracket and install the nuts but do not tighten at this time.

Now put shift control handle in the neutral position.
Have second person spin prop, it should spin freely.

Put shift control into the forward detent position at ~ 10:00 position. NO FURTHER.
Have the second person rotate the prop counter clockwise. You should have solid engagement with no ability to continue to turn the prop.

Now shift back into neutral. Prop should spin freely with no clacking or clunking.

Now shift to reverse to the 2:00 o’clock detent position NO FURTHER!!

Have the second person spin the prop clockwise.

If you have positive engagement with no clunking or jumping out of engagement, you are done.

If it does not fully engage into reverse than look at the shift bracket where the short shift cable mounts and there is a slot. Loosen the 7/16 hex that is touching the bracket and move the stud (~1/4 inch) so you are pulling the short cable. This will cause reverse to engage a bit quicker. Tighten the hex nut.

If this all works then tighten all nuts down making sure the cable ends move freely and the nuts are not tight against the shift cable ends. The studs must spin freely inside the cable ends.

Try this and retest in water under load.


If the stalling when shifting into forward or reverse still occurs then you may need a short shift cable replacement or the shift linkage in the bell housing has issues.

Either way the outdrive will have to come off.

The short shift cable should move very easily. If you feel a lot of resistance that typically means the cable is bad.

The shift interrupter switch is activated when the short cable feels resistance when trying to come OUT of gear ONLY.
So if the resistance is present when shifting into gear the interrupter switch will be activated and it should not be.
